Israeli army warns Hezbollah

Tel Aviv: If a war breaks out between Israel and Hezbollah soon, this time, there will be a strong response from the Israeli army. Israel’s guns will roar and thousands of shells will be fired at Lebanon daily. It will not be easy for Hezbollah to assess the lethality of the Israeli army, warned a senior Israeli military officer. A few days ago, Iran had threatened to launch major attacks on Israel in collaboration with Hezbollah. This reaction seems to have come from Israel.

Israeli army warns HezbollahThe ten-day exercise of Israel’s army has begun. Army guns are being fired in this practice of the Artillery Department. Besides, while speaking with a news channel, Lt. Col. El-Shai Cohen said that the soldiers of this artillery division are being deployed for training. He imparted this information about his soldiers’ preparation while talking to the local news channel. Lt. Col. Cohen informed that Israel’s artillery department had made major changes in its firepower, precision target penetration technology and speed by studying the events of history.

Moreover, Cohen claimed that the artillery division would play an important role in the next war. By saying that it will not be easy for anyone to assess the lethality of Israeli artillery, Cohen has warned Hezbollah and Hamas, as well as Iran-affiliated terrorist organisations in Syria. In more direct terms, Israeli army guns are ready for conflict against any enemy, including Hamas. But Israel’s next war with Hezbollah will be very important, Cohen said.

Israeli army warns HezbollahIn 2006, the conflict between Israel and Hezbollah lasted for 33 days. In this, Hezbollah launched heavy artillery and weapons attacks on the border of Israel. A year ago, Hamas fired hundreds of missiles at Israel from the Gaza Strip. Hezbollah chief Hassan Nasrallah also threatened to fire more missiles at Israel. Israel warned that Lebanon would suffer the consequences of Hezbollah’s mistakes. Therefore, the importance of the warning given by a senior officer of the Israeli army has increased.

Furthermore, Hezbollah has erected at least 20 new patrol towers near the border with Israel. Israeli media claims that Hezbollah has built this patrol tower independently and has no connection with the Lebanese army. An international news agency revealed that a charitable organisation in Lebanon was working for Hezbollah. The United States has imposed sanctions on a Lebanese official who provided financial advice to Hezbollah.
